The heat is on but less humidity for your Wednesday.
WWL-TV’s Meteorologist Dave Nussbaum says, “Today will be another hot day with less humid air as an upper-level area of high pressure sits over us and an upper-level low is parked over the Carolinas. These systems are bringing northerly dry winds over us. We will stay dry over land areas, but a stray shower is still possible along the coast. High temperatures will be in the lower 90s. Tonight will be mostly clear and a little muggy. Lows north in the 60s and south in the 70s.”
